Dear folks,

A few days ago keys.niif.hu was rebooted and the SKS could
not start any more. I tried to get a fresh dump and to rebuild
the database several times but it was a failure.
The indexing program always crashed when processing the 6th file.

I guess there is a poisoned key inside.
Maybe if I had have a keydump parser, I could filter out
the enormously large keys and I could rebuild my database.

Do you know a downloadable (not OCaml) program or library that can interpret
dump files or can I find documentation about the file structure?

(BTW. As far as I know after fall of keys.niif.hu there is only
one known source of keydumps: https://keyserver.mattrude.com/dump/current/.
Can we start to worry?)
